Abstract: The Independent Association of Publishers' Employees (IAPE) represents all categories of employees of Dow Jones and Company and the Wall Street Journal. The IAPE was founded in 1946 as the Dow Jones Employees Association of New York, and was renamed the Independent Association of Publishers' Employees in 1954. The IAPE maintained its independence through two failed attempts at affiliation with larger international unions, the Graphic Communications International Union in 1987, and the Communications Workers of America (CWA) in 1990. The membership finally approved affiliation to the CWA's Printing, Publishing and Media Workers Sector (PPMWS) in 1996, and the Association was chartered as Local 1096 of the CWA. The collection contains minutes, correspondence, bargaining files, administrative files, publicity material, background files on issues of concern to the union, photographs, and buttons.
